Abstract
An automated sealing assembly for use in an automated sample collection workstation includes a lower clamping plate, an upper clamping plate movable with respect to the lower clamping plate and adapted for sealable engagement with the lower clamping plate, and a clamping drive assembly including a track plate having a track, an axle support, an axle supported by the axle support, a bracket connected to the upper clamping plate and to the axle, the bracket movably and rotatably supported in the track and pivotable about the axle, a motor, and a drive member powered by the motor and adapted to move the bracket along the track.
